大同 阳高震区及其邻区壳幔速度结构与深部构造
引用本文:张成科,张先康.大同 阳高震区及其邻区壳幔速度结构与深部构造[J].地震地质,1998,20(4):104-398.
作者姓名:张成科  张先康
作者单位:中国地震局地球物理勘探中心
摘    要:利用通过本区6条宽角反射/折射剖面资料对大同 阳高震区及邻区地壳上地幔速度结构与构造进行了详细的研究。结果表明,地壳上地幔速度结构与构造在纵向和横向上具有明显的不均一性。浅部基底断裂发育,而在其深部,根据波组特征、壳内界面及速度等值线起伏变化和低速异常体的边界等推测有3处地壳深断裂带。本区最明显的上地壳低速体位于大同—阳原附近,其南界存在地壳深断裂,大同 阳高地震群与该低速异常体和深断裂有关

关 键 词:地壳  上地幔  速度构造  深断裂

THE CRUST MANTLE VELOCITY STRUCTURE AND DEEP TECTONICS IN THE DATONG YANGGAO SEISMIC REGION AND ITS ADJACENT AREA
Abstract:By using seismic data obtained from six wide angle reflection and refraction profiles passing through the area, the velocity structures and tectonics of the crust and upper mantle in the Datong Yanggao seismic region and its surrounding areas have been studied in detail. The results show that the crust and upper mantle velocity structures and tectonics have obviously both longitudinal and lateral heterogeneities.
